云计算作为现代信息技术的重要组成部分,已经深入到各行各业。为了帮助读者更好地理解和掌握云计算的实操技巧,本文将图文并茂地解析一系列云计算实验步骤,旨在为读者提供一份全面、实用的云计算实操全攻略。

一、云计算基础概念

在开始实操之前,我们先来回顾一下云计算的基础概念:

  • 云计算服务模式:包括IaaS(基础设施即服务)、PaaS(平台即服务)和SaaS(软件即服务)。
  • 云计算部署模式:包括公有云、私有云和混合云。
  • 云计算关键技术:虚拟化、分布式存储、负载均衡等。

二、云计算实操环境搭建

2.1 选择云计算平台

首先,我们需要选择一个适合的云计算平台。以下是一些常见的云计算平台:

  • 阿里云
  • 腾讯云
  • 华为云
  • AWS(亚马逊云服务
  • Azure(微软云

2.2 注册并登录云平台

以阿里云为例,注册并登录云平台的具体步骤如下:

  1. 访问阿里云官网(https://www.aliyun.com/)。
  2. 点击“免费注册”。
  3. 填写注册信息,包括手机号码、验证码等。
  4. 设置登录密码。
  5. 登录云平台。

2.3 创建云服务器

在云平台上,我们可以创建云服务器(虚拟机)来进行实验。以下是在阿里云上创建云服务器的步骤:

  1. 在阿里云控制台,选择“产品与服务”。
  2. 在搜索框中输入“云服务器ECS”。
  3. 点击“立即购买”。
  4. 选择所需的实例规格、镜像、网络和安全组等配置。
  5. 点击“下一步”。
  6. 配置公网IP、登录凭证等信息。
  7. 点击“创建实例”。

三、云计算实验步骤解析

3.1 虚拟机远程连接

创建云服务器后,我们需要远程连接到虚拟机进行操作。以下是在Windows系统上使用PuTTY远程连接Linux虚拟机的步骤:

  1. 下载并安装PuTTY(https://www.chiark.greenend.org.uk/~sgtatham/putty/download.html)。
  2. 打开PuTTY,在“Host Name (or IP address)”中输入虚拟机的公网IP地址。
  3. 在“Port”中输入22(SSH默认端口号)。
  4. 点击“Open”。
  5. 在弹出的窗口中输入虚拟机的登录凭证(用户名和密码)。

3.2 安装和配置应用程序

在虚拟机上,我们可以安装和配置各种应用程序,例如Web服务器(Apache)、数据库(MySQL)等。以下是在Linux虚拟机上安装Apache服务器的步骤:

  1. 使用SSH客户端连接到虚拟机。
  2. 输入以下命令安装Apache服务器:
sudo apt-get update
sudo apt-get install apache2
  1. 安装完成后,可以使用以下命令查看Apache服务器状态:
sudo systemctl status apache2
  1. 如果Apache服务器状态为“active (running)”,则表示安装成功。

3.3 部署应用程序

在虚拟机上部署应用程序后,我们需要将应用程序暴露给外部网络。以下是在Apache服务器上部署一个简单的Web应用程序的步骤:

  1. 在虚拟机的根目录下创建一个名为“test”的文件夹。
  2. 在“test”文件夹中创建一个名为“index.html”的HTML文件,并添加以下内容:
<!DOCTYPE html>
<html>
<head>
    <title>Test Page</title>
</head>
<body>
    <h1>Welcome to the Test Page</h1>
</body>
</html>
  1. 打开浏览器,输入虚拟机的公网IP地址,即可访问部署的应用程序。

四、总结

通过以上图文并茂的实验步骤解析,读者可以掌握云计算实操的基本技巧。在实际应用中,云计算技术不断发展和创新,读者需要不断学习和实践,以适应不断变化的技术环境。希望本文能为读者提供一份有价值的云计算实操全攻略。